This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28069:闪存 API 程序

Guru**** 2590590 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/666286/tms320f28069-flash-api-program

器件型号:TMS320F28069

您好!

我尝试使用闪存 API 函数单独对闪存 B 进行擦除、编程和验证。 根据应用手册、我们可以使用擦除 API 擦除最小1个扇区。 我有关于闪存程序(Flash_Program)的问题。 是否可以使用逐字节或每次10个字节写入闪存 B 扇区、并在已擦除的其他位置再次写入10个字节、即0xFFFF、而无需调用擦除 API。

此致、

Chandrakant Pal

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Chandrakant、

    是的、您可以随时对1到0的任何位进行编程。 或者更常见的情况是、您有一个16位字被擦除为0xFFFF。 您可以随时调用程序来更改它。 唯一需要调用擦除的时间是当您有0位需要更改为1位时。

    此致、
    David
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    尊敬的 David:

    感谢你的答复。 这帮助我澄清了我的疑问。

    此致、
    Chandrakant Pal